Account Manager - EMS Sales - San Antonio, South Texas, and West Texas (Remote)
Our Mission
Together through a culture of caring and genuine connections, we help heroes save lives. Operating since 1977, Life-Assist, Inc. is one of the nation's largest distributors of emergency medical supplies and equipment for the First Responder, Paramedic, EMT, Fire, and EMS Provider.
About This Opportunity
This is a newly created expansion position that reflects Life-Assist’s continued investment and growth within the Texas market. The Account Manager will be responsible for developing new business, growing existing customer relationships, and expanding Life-Assist’s presence throughout the assigned territory.
The Account Manager is responsible for executing Life-Assist's sales strategy by building strong customer relationships and delivering solutions that help first responders provide exceptional patient care. This role leverages Life-Assist’s value proposition to serve as a trusted advisor to EMS, Fire, and other public safety organizations throughout the assigned territory.
Success in this role requires a highly motivated sales professional who is organized, self-driven, and passionate about delivering outstanding customer service. The ideal candidate is an excellent communicator, manages their territory effectively, and enjoys building long-term partnerships with customers and vendor partners.
This is a remote, performance-based, outside sales position covering the territory of San Antonio, South Texas, and West Texas, reporting to the Sales Director for the Central Region of the US. Frequent travel throughout the assigned territory is required, including occasional overnight travel.

What You Get to Do
- Build, develop, and manage accounts in an assigned territory
- Prospect in assigned territory to identify and qualify opportunities
- Determine the revenue potential of accounts and understand the purchasing criteria of customers and prospects
- Develop proposals and conduct sales presentations
- Conduct consistent follow up with assigned accounts and prospects in person, on the phone, and via email
- Uphold the Company’s brand and reputation by providing outstanding customer service and timely response to customers
- Conduct product in-services and demonstrations, including new products and providing customer feedback to the Products Department
- Collaborate with purchasing agents and buyers to influence formal bid terminology and product selection
- Use Company’s website to train customers on features as well as review sales information, sales goals, item search and availability, and gaps on customer sales
- Secure orders, taking into consideration delivery dates and inventory levels for fulfillment by collaborating with Customer Service and Purchasing
- Collaborate with Contracts to meet deadlines and requirements for bids and quotes
- Negotiate special cost or rebates from vendors and manufacturers
- Attend trainings that may include live on-site trainings, webinars, conference calls, partnering with vendors/manufactures in demonstrations, and ride-along time
- Manage approved trade shows in assigned territories and collaborate with the Marketing department on national & regional trade shows
Who Are You?
- Bachelor’s or associate degree preferred
- Minimum of two years of successful outside sales experience required
- Experience selling to government agencies or working with public purchasing contracts is a plus
- Experience within healthcare, medical distribution, medical device sales, or related industries is preferred
- Knowledge of the EMS, Fire, or Pre-Hospital market is highly desirable
- Experience using Salesforce CRM and Microsoft Power BI is a plus
- Strong verbal, written, presentation, and relationship-building skills
- Excellent organization, time management, and territory planning skills
- Must have valid driver’s license and provide proof of insurance on personal vehicle
- Travel required by personal vehicle (30-50%) and air around assigned territory as needed to visit client offices/worksites. Overnight travel may be required. Other travel is required to attend trade shows and corporate meetings.
- Bilingual (English/Spanish) communication skills are preferred to support effective communication with a diverse customer base·
Salary
- Base Salary: $75,000 to $80,000 annually
- Incentive Compensation: Quarterly, uncapped, performance-based bonus opportunity
